Human Rights Day, observed annually on December 10, marks the adoption of the Universal Declaration of Human Rights (UDHR) by the United Nations General Assembly in 1948. 1. Foundation of Rights: It celebrates the UDHR, a milestone document outlining fundamental human rights for all people, regardless of race, gender, nationality, or belief. 2. Equality and Dignity: The day emphasizes the importance of equality, freedom, justice, and dignity for every individual. 3. Global Awareness: It raises awareness about human rights issues and the need to protect them globally. 4. Advocacy: The day serves as a call to action against human rights violations, including poverty, discrimination, and oppression. 5. Promotes Inclusion: It reinforces the idea that every person deserves access to opportunities, healthcare, education, and freedom. 6. Empowerment: Encourages people to stand up for their rights and those of others. 7. UN Sustainable Goals: Human Rights Day ties into global goals to eradicate inequality and ensure sustainable development. 8. Annual Themes: Each year focuses on a theme to address contemporary challenges in human rights. 9. Global Participation: Observed worldwide through events, campaigns, and educational activities. 10. Legacy of Unity: It reminds humanity of the collective responsibility to build a just and equitable world.
